Subject: [PATCH 2/2] perf: Version String fix, for fallback if not from git

This gets rid of the default version fallback for Perf and changes it so that it
returns the version of the kernel from it's Makefile (if sources were not from
git, ie. if it was downloaded from a tarball)

tools/perf/util/PERF-VERSION-GEN | 17 +++++++++--------
1 files changed, 9 insertions(+), 8 deletions(-)
diff --git a/tools/perf/util/PERF-VERSION-GEN b/tools/perf/util/PERF-VERSION-GEN
index 1b32e8c..97d7656 100755
--- a/tools/perf/util/PERF-VERSION-GEN
+++ b/tools/perf/util/PERF-VERSION-GEN
@@ -5,17 +5,13 @@ if [ $# -eq 1 ] ; then
fi
GVF=${OUTPUT}PERF-VERSION-FILE
-DEF_VER=v0.0.2.PERF
LF='
'
-# First see if there is a version file (included in release tarballs),
-# then try git-describe, then default.
-if test -f version
-then
- VN=$(cat version) || VN="$DEF_VER"
-elif test -d ../../.git -o -f ../../.git &&
+# First check if there is a .git to get the version from git describe
+# otherwise try to get the version from the kernel makefile
+if test -d ../../.git -o -f ../../.git &&
VN=$(git describe --abbrev=4 HEAD 2>/dev/null) &&
case "$VN" in
*$LF*) (exit 1) ;;
@@ -27,7 +23,12 @@ elif test -d ../../.git -o -f ../../.git &&
then
VN=$(echo "$VN" | sed -e 's/-/./g');
else
- VN="$DEF_VER"
+ eval `grep '^VERSION\s*=' ../../Makefile|tr -d ' '`
+ eval `grep '^PATCHLEVEL\s*=' ../../Makefile|tr -d ' '`
+ eval `grep '^SUBLEVEL\s*=' ../../Makefile|tr -d ' '`
+ eval `grep '^EXTRAVERSION\s*=' ../../Makefile|tr -d ' '`
+
+ VN="${VERSION}.${PATCHLEVEL}.${SUBLEVEL}${EXTRAVERSION}"
fi
VN=$(expr "$VN" : v*'\(.*\)')
